TICKET-2087: Connection failures when the Crumwell storefront evaluates the 2 p.m. order cutoff. The cutoff check queries the bakery schedule table directly, and the pool exhausts under lunch traffic, so late orders slip through. Short-term fix: raise the pool size and add a retry. To reproduce locally, point your client at the following.

database URL for kahif-fahaf: redis://eliax_svc:yN@db-bcc9.ordinhq.internal:5432/aldok

Quick heads-up on Pinwheel UI versioning: we cut a minor release every sprint, and anything touching component props needs a changeset file in the PR. No changeset, no merge — the bot will nag you. Majors are rare and go through the design council first. The full policy, with examples of what counts as breaking, lives on the internal page below.

wiki page, bahip-yahip: https://grafana.qirvanlabs.corp/browse/display/projects/cc3a1b9dbfc9

Vendor note for review context: Ashgrove Compute runs the JVM tier behind our Pairwright matching service, and their managed runtime is the source of the 800ms GC pauses flagged in this PR. The proposed heap-region tuning is a workaround, not a fix; Ashgrove's contract commits them to sub-200ms pauses by Q3. Approve the workaround but tag it with the vendor-debt label so we can revert it. Contract questions go to Ashgrove's account engineer at the address below.

alerts address for kafof-bagag: kasael@olvarqdyn.corp

## Service Accounts — Relay Report Builder

For the sync: sort stability in the Relay report builder is enforced server-side as of v4.2. Ties preserve ingest order; no client workarounds needed. The stability checker runs nightly under the reports-verify service account, which has read-only access to the report store. To run the checker locally against staging, use the service-account key below.

gateway credential: kto7_yV41IWH

First day checklist — interview suite access. As a new starter at Breval & Co, you may be scheduled to observe candidate interviews in the secure room on Level 4, known as the Quiet Suite. Before your first session: confirm your observer slot with your team coordinator, read the confidentiality one-pager on the intranet, and arrive ten minutes early, leaving phones in the lockers outside. The suite door will not accept standard staff badges until your profile syncs, so for the first week use the temporary entry code below.

door code, tajof-kageg: bdg-QVDCE-3